- The distance between Krenkel Polar (Isl), Russia and Brighton, England, Uk is approximately 3,893 km or 2,419 mi.
- To reach Krenkel Polar (Isl) in this distance one would set out from Brighton, England bearing 14°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Krenkel Polar (Isl) bearing 69.4° or ENE .
- Krenkel Polar (Isl) has a tundra climate (ET) whereas Brighton, England has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Krenkel Polar (Isl) is in or near the polar desert biome whereas Brighton, England is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 24.5 °C (44.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.9 °C (25°F) more in Krenkel Polar (Isl). The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 508.1 mm (20 in) less which is equivalent to 508.1 l/m² (12.47 US gal/ft²) or 5,081,000 l/ha (543,193 US gal/ac) less. About 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 29.7° lower in Krenkel Polar (Isl) than in Brighton, England.
